Europa Centralna Shopping Centre, a 720,000 sq ft shopping centre in Silesia, southern Poland, officially opened on 1 March, with more than 100,000 customers attending the opening weekend for this first phase of the scheme developed by Helical Poland.
The project is a joint venture with clients of Standard Life Investments.
Europa Centralna is a regional shopping scheme, located at the interchange of the A1 and A4 motorways in southern Poland and an estimated five million customers within a one hour drive.
The scheme is a first in Poland offering a combination of high quality shopping mall and retail park in a single location with 120 gallery shops and retail park units, together with 2,300 car parking spaces. The development is now 80 per cent pre-let, tenants include Tesco Extra, Castorama, Media Saturn, SMYK Megastore, New Yorker, H&M, Cubus, Lindex, Bershka, RTV Euro AGD, Neckermann, Deichmann and McDonalds.
